ValidMind
Model risk management and AI governance platform pairing a Python library that runs tests and generates model documentation with a review platform for validators, covering statistical, ML, LLM and agentic records with inventory, versioning and approval workflows aimed at regulated financial institutions.

Capabilities and evidence
Support labels reflect the supplied research. Documentation and vendor claims are not independent product tests. “Not established” means the researcher did not find support; it does not prove a capability is absent.
Documented by provider
ValidMind documentation states the ValidMind Library automates model documentation and testing, uploads qualitative and quantitative test data to the ValidMind Platform for review and approval, runs test suites across statistical, AI/ML and LLM models and agentic systems, and assesses data quality, outcomes, robustness and explainability.
Limit: Docs describe the library's function and handoff; they do not evidence a model inventory or registry, nor validate that outputs meet a specific regulator's expectations.

Vendor claim
Platform page states model inventory and lifecycle tracking, version controls, standardized validation workflows with approvals and reporting, and support for traditional statistical, AI, GenAI and bring-your-own-model deployments.
Limit: Marketing page; workflow configurability, RBAC detail and inventory scope are not documented there.
